Lufkin's metropolitan area, centered on the Piney Woods economy of forestry and healthcare, has delivered Republican presidential margins above 40 points in recent cycles, reflecting the broader realignment of rural East Texas over the past two decades.

Across the recorded series it reached a Democratic high of 89.0 points in 1932 and a Republican high of 52.0 points in 2024. Between 2020 and 2024 the metro moved 6.0 points toward the Republican candidate; the 2024 margin was 52.0 points.

A population of 87,275, a 58% non-Hispanic-white share, and a median household income of $60,960 describe the metro. The metro's voting pattern over the last decade is most similar to that of Jacksonville, TX and Pampa, TX.

Frequently asked questions

How did Lufkin, TX, Texas vote in 2024?
In 2024, Lufkin, TX, Texas voted Republican by 52.0 points (R+52.0), carried by the Republican candidate. Out of 34,422 votes cast, 8,146 went Democratic and 26,049 went Republican.
When did Lufkin, TX, Texas last vote Democratic?
The most recent presidential election in which Lufkin, TX, Texas voted Democratic was 1992.
How many people live in Lufkin, TX, Texas?
Lufkin, TX, Texas has a population of 87,275 according to the 2024 American Community Survey 5-year estimates from the US Census Bureau.
What is the median household income in Lufkin, TX, Texas?
Median household income in Lufkin, TX, Texas is $60,960 — below the national median of $80,734. The Texas state median is $78,476.
What is the political history of Lufkin, TX, Texas?
Akashic tracks 34 presidential elections in Lufkin, TX, Texas from 1892 to 2024. Of those, 16 went Democratic and 12 went Republican.
